Saying that the Stiletto and the Nuke OS/Ape are comparable is funny. The NukeOS and the Ape are 13, 4, 0, 4 and 13, 5, 0, 4, whereas the Stiletto is 13, 2, +1, 6!
 
Well as with any discs especially when comparing 2 manufacturers, there are variances in runs.

The first run Nuke OS was crazy overstable, and newer runs have become a bit less overstable. I can imagine the same is true with the Stiletto, there will be some that are straighter and some that are just pure beef.

The reality these discs are in the same category as 2 of the only pure overstable speed 13's you can buy. The Ape is no where close to these discs
